Can GeForce GTX 1660 SUPER run Dravenmoor?

Great

The GeForce GTX 1660 SUPER handles Dravenmoor well at 1080p, delivering approximately 890 FPS at High settings — above the 60 FPS target for smooth gameplay. It can also achieve smooth 1440p at around 668 FPS.

For Dravenmoor, an entry-level GPU like the GTX 1650 or RX 6500 XT is sufficient to meet the minimum requirements, making the game accessible to a wide range of players. If you're aiming for a smooth gameplay experience, particularly at 1080p resolution, consider a mid-range option such as the GTX 1660 Super or RX 6600. These GPUs should allow you to run the game on medium settings with decent frame rates, ensuring a visually pleasing experience in its vibrant, fantasy-inspired world.

The game's relatively low RAM requirement of just 2 GB further enhances its accessibility, meaning that even older systems can handle it without much hassle. For players with higher-end hardware, targeting settings at high or ultra will likely yield excellent performance and visuals, allowing you to fully appreciate the game's artistic style. Overall, if you have a capable mid-range GPU, you can expect a delightful adventure without needing to invest in top-tier hardware.
